Основные преимущества декларативного управления транзакциями в Java:
Возможность сконцентрироваться на бизнес-логике, а не на деталях реализации транзакций. 4
Отделение модуля управления транзакциями от бизнес-логики приложения. 5 Это позволяет писать код более читаемым и поддерживаемым. 2
Работа в любом окружении. 1 Декларативное управление транзакциями в Spring Framework работает с транзакциями JTA или локальными транзакциями с помощью JDBC, JPA или Hibernate. 1
Возможность применять к любому классу, а не только к специальным классам, таким как классы EJB. 1
Декларативные правила отката. 1 Например, Spring Framework предлагает декларативные правила отката, которые не имеют аналогов в EJB. 1
Ответ сформирован YandexGPT на основе текстов выбранных сайтов. В нём могут быть неточности.
Примеры полезных ответов Нейро на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Нейро.